标签: linux ubuntu linux-kernel ramdisk
我的机器有一个16 GB的物理内存,我可以从这个命令创建一个大小为25 GB的ram盘
sudo mount -t tmpfs -o size=25G tmpfs /tmp/ram4
但据我所知,ram磁盘将内容写入ram。但在这种情况下,os允许我创建一个大小超过物理内存的ram磁盘。我有几个问题
当我创建一个ram磁盘时,linux实际上是从ram中分配了相同数量的空间还是根据来到磁盘的数据增长?
ram磁盘只写入内存还是有可能将内容写入交换空间?